In my limited experience, the worst users are the runners pushing double baby carriages. I've seen a couple of these and they were both running toward traffic in the bike lane with a 3 foot wide double baby carriage. A runner/walker is correct to go against traffic, but you add that baby carriage and you have a moving hazard that is difficult to avoid. They should move in the direction of traffic since they can't just step to the side to avoid a collision.
